Mesothelioma Lawsuits

A lawyer will determine the responsible companies for your exposure and bring a lawsuit. The defendants will be given an appropriate amount of time after filing to reply.

Compensation from a mesothelioma lawsuit could assist you and your family members pay for the cost of medical treatment and lost wages. Additionally, settlements can include pain and suffering compensation.

Damages

A mesothelioma compensation case that is successful may result in a substantial amount of compensation. The aim of this compensation is to assist victims in paying the financial burdens associated with the disease. These damages could include medical expenses, wage loss and discomfort and pain.

Patients with mesothelioma can receive compensation in three ways: VA benefits, payments from the asbestos trust fund and settlements from their asbestos lawsuit. Mesothelioma settlements are more frequent than trial verdicts, but each case is different and could benefit from a trial in some cases.

Asbestos victims typically must fight for fair compensation, and the trial process can be lengthy before a final decision is reached. However, trials offer an opportunity to receive a larger amount of compensation and to hold asbestos companies accountable in court.

The litigation process includes the discovery phase, during which both parties exchange information and take depositions. This aids in building their case. A knowledgeable mesothelioma lawyer knows how to utilize this evidence to secure a mesothelioma settlement that is fair.

A mesothelioma lawsuit can also make the asbestos company accountable for punitive damages. These are awarded if the defendant has committed fraud or malice. These additional damages can make a an enormous difference in a victim's quality of life as well as the financial wellbeing of their family.

Medical expenses can quickly pile up for mesothelioma patients. They are usually in a position of no work because of their mesothelioma, which results in a loss of income. A mesothelioma settlement or trial verdict could provide the victims with the funds they require to cover these expenses and ensure their loved ones are taken by the right people.

In certain states, such as New York the statute of limitations for filing mesothelioma lawsuits is two years after diagnosis or the date of death in cases of wrongful death. It is crucial to file your claim as soon as you can.

Settlements

A mesothelioma suit seeks compensation from the companies responsible for asbestos exposure. Compensation can help families and patients pay for medical bills, funeral expenses loss of income, and other expenses. Asbestos victims can also be awarded damages for their suffering and pain. The lawsuit can also recover punitive damages in order to punish defendants for negligence and discourage similar conduct.

Asbestos victims often receive settlements of millions of dollars or more. The amount of money awarded is contingent on the particular case since many factors can affect the final amount. The number of defendants, for instance, may influence the amount of settlement.

The amount of mesothelioma compensation (Https://Quickclassifieds.in) paid to the victim or their family is dependent on the severity of the condition and the manner in which it was caused. Asbestos cancers like mesothelioma are typically more severe and life-threatening than non-cancerous illnesses like asbestosis. A top mesothelioma lawyer can review the patient's work or military history to determine when and how the asbestos exposure occurred. This information can be utilized by an expert mesothelioma lawyer to make a strong case and obtain the highest settlement.

Because of the risk of losing a trial, defendants tend to settle rather than go to trial. A mesothelioma-related case can be tried by the client if they wish to. In the event of a trial, a mesothelioma lawyer can offer experts to testify on behalf of their client.

Trial verdicts are often much higher than mesothelioma settlement amounts, as jurors will likely give more money to a defendant for negligent conduct. However, verdicts cannot be guaranteed and can be reduced by an agreement between the parties or by appeals court.

Before the settlement can be reached in a mesothelioma suit, there could be several rounds of mediation and negotiations. During this process, attorneys and defense lawyers discuss documents and conduct depositions with witnesses (written or in-person interviews). A mesothelioma lawyer has experience in negotiating a settlement on behalf of their clients. They will strive to secure the highest possible settlement considering the circumstances that led to the exposure of their client to asbestos.

Trials

A successful mesothelioma case can help patients and their families get compensation for medical bills or income loss. Compensation can also be awarded for pain, suffering and loss of income. These payments can also cover funeral costs and the loss of a loved one. Settlements and jury verdicts for mesothelioma cases can vary depending on a variety of factors, including the state's laws, the evidence and the number of companies that are involved in the particular case. An experienced mesothelioma lawyer can explain how these factors could influence a settlement or trial verdict.

The first step in a mesothelioma lawsuit is to build a strong case. A legal team may interview former and current employees to gather information regarding asbestos exposure. The lawyer could then make a mesothelioma suit against responsible companies.

This process can take several months or longer, as each side exchanges evidence and documents. During this time attorneys may also conduct depositions where they ask the victims and their loved ones questions while under the oath. A mesothelioma patient may also be asked testify in court. Each patient decides whether or not to testify.

Mesothelioma trials typically result in higher payouts compared to settlements. However, they do not guarantee any compensation. If the defendants don't like the verdict, they may appeal to get it reduced or tossed out. This can delay the victim's compensation by years.

Mesothelioma litigation can be complex even though most trials are only several hours. It is important to hire an attorney who has expertise in asbestos cases, specifically ones against large corporations. A lawyer can take care of the details of mesothelioma cases to ensure that their client can concentrate on the treatment.

Typically, mesothelioma lawyers will attempt to settle cases out of court. If a client doesn't agree with the settlement offered their lawyer will prepare for the trial. When the trial is finished the jury will decide an amount of compensatory damages for the victim or their family.
